Output e56564dead439a394e2da40c8c62f37870d18dde97a5cd3ded4fbe0b476604f2:0

value
41852
script pubkey
OP_0 OP_PUSHBYTES_20 b95a2e201ba2d6974b10d21807d5d9cd287edb41
address
bc1qh9dzugqm5ttfwjcs6gvq04wee558ak6pm9g2sx
transaction
e56564dead439a394e2da40c8c62f37870d18dde97a5cd3ded4fbe0b476604f2
confirmations
100908
spent
true